How they compare
Brunei Darussalam currently reports 3,613 against 3,609 in Comoros, a difference of 4.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 6 shared years of data; in 2002 it was Brunei Darussalam ahead.
Brunei Darussalam ranks 115th and Comoros ranks 116th of 154 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Brunei Darussalam averaged higher in 1 and Comoros in 1.
